### Account Recovery — Crashloom Plugin Portal

If your plugin account for the Crashloom crash-report pipeline gets locked (usually after too many failed symbol-upload attempts), don't open a new account — your dSYM mappings won't carry over. Instead, run the recovery flow from the plugin console. It verifies your plugin manifest, then prompts for the recovery passphrase below.

recovery phrase for kajep-kagag: quenwyn-fendor-frador

Leadership Review Briefing — Ostrel Line Pricing

Branch managers: pricing on the Ostrel product line is under review ahead of the leadership session. Current positioning undercuts our premium tier and margin is below target in three regions. Proposal: 6% list increase, simplified volume breaks, and removal of legacy branch-level exceptions. No customer communication until approval. Maintain existing quotes through month-end. The rationale the board will consider is stated in the note below.

confidential, yahag-bahap: Drumirox Partners is in early talks to buy Jorwynix Systems for about $201.4 million. The Istir launch date is August 28, and nothing goes to the press before then. Legal wants the Norwynox Foods term sheet redrafted before April 4.

Quick heads-up on Pinwheel UI versioning: we cut a minor release every sprint, and anything touching component props needs a changeset file in the PR. No changeset, no merge — the bot will nag you. Majors are rare and go through the design council first. The full policy, with examples of what counts as breaking, lives on the internal page below.

wiki page, bahip-yahip: https://grafana.qirvanlabs.corp/browse/display/projects/cc3a1b9dbfc9

Team,

The Pairline matching service is showing GC pauses up to 900ms under peak load. We've switched the staging cluster to the low-latency collector and bumped heap headroom. Please rerun your integration suite against staging and flag any timeout changes.

For the new contractor: use the match-debug endpoint to pull pause histograms; docs are on the Kestrel wiki. Keep request rates under 50 rps until we confirm stability.

Auth against staging uses the bearer token below.

login token, yajeg-fawif: eyJhbGciOiJIUzI1NiIsInR5cCI6IkpXVCJ9.eyJzdWIiOiIEdPQYnZXaZIn0.HSRTnYZBx0Qc